School’s community outreach initiative links sustainability with social inclusion
Delhi Public School (DPS), Sector 45, Gurugram has strengthened its focus on sustainability and social responsibility through its community outreach initiative, Kadam – Soul to Sole. The programme addresses the dual challenges of urban waste management and limited access to basic necessities for underprivileged children.
As part of the initiative, gently used shoes are collected, refurbished and distributed to children from economically weaker sections in Gurugram and nearby areas. The effort helps prevent usable footwear from being discarded while enabling children to attend school with greater comfort and dignity.
The initiative has benefited over 4,200 children to date, contributing to improved school attendance, confidence and overall well-being. It has also fostered environmental awareness, empathy and civic responsibility among students and the wider school community.
Commenting on the programme, DPS Sector 45 Gurugram Director Principal Aditi Misra said the school believes education extends beyond the classroom. She said Kadam – Soul to Sole reflects the institution’s commitment to nurturing compassionate and socially responsible citizens while promoting sustainable practices.
Students play an active role in planning and implementing the initiative, gaining hands-on leadership experience and exposure to community service. The programme aligns with key UN Sustainable Development Goals, including Quality Education, Reduced Inequalities, Climate Action and Life on Land, and has been replicated across sister schools and educational networks.
Through Kadam – Soul to Sole, DPS Sector 45 Gurugram continues to demonstrate how small steps can lead to meaningful and lasting change.
